 In recent years, the development trend of electronic semiconductors continues to pursue miniaturization, high efficiency, low consumption and low cost. Because through Silicon Via (TSV) uses laser to drill holes in wafers or chips, and then fills conductive materials into the holes to form conductive paths, which vertically connect the upper and lower surfaces of the same chip to facilitate the stacking of multiple chips, this technology is called three-dimensional integrated circuit (3D IC) construction technology. Compared with the previous multi-chip packaging, three-dimensional packaging technology can shorten the signal transmission path through stacking of multiple chips, make the signal transmission faster, and reduce the space occupied by the package. These advantages make 3D IC become the technology developed by various semiconductor manufacturers, and also become the key to maintain the competitiveness of the domestic IC manufacturing and sealing industry.

Existing electronic instruments, such as ammeters, often need external connecting wires. If the connecting wires are not fixed, they can easily be pulled out, thus destroying the motherboard and the devices connected with them. In order to fix the connecting wire and prevent it from pulling out, the existing methods are usually as follows: 1. The connecting wire is bound by a pressure plate or a tie-in belt, and then the pressure plate or tie-in belt is fixed on the surface shell with a screw. This method requires additional fixed mechanism, high production cost, installation trouble, and is not suitable for use in a smaller space; 2. Knot the connection lines. The knotting position of this method is not well controlled and the operation is inconvenient. 3. Increase the thread fastening parts, or directly process the thread fastening on the connecting line to become a part with the connecting line. This method has a high production cost. Therefore, it is necessary to develop an electronic instrument with anti-pull-out structure of connecting wires, which can not only increase cost, save space and install conveniently, but also have good anti-pull-out effect
